Ukubuka konke

Yakhelwe ukuxhumana kwesathelayithi kwesizukulwane esilandelayo, lo mndeni wezingxenye zokuxhumana nge-laser kanye nama-terminals usebenzisa ukuhlanganiswa kwe-opto-mechanical okuthuthukisiwe kanye nobuchwepheshe be-laser obuseduze ne-infrared ukuze kuhlinzekwe izixhumanisi ezisheshayo nezithembekile kokubili ukuxhumana phakathi kwesathelayithi kanye nokuxhumana phakathi kwesathelayithi nomhlabathi.

Uma kuqhathaniswa nezinhlelo ze-RF zendabuko, ukuxhumana nge-laser kunikeza i-bandwidth ephezulu kakhulu, ukusetshenziswa kwamandla okuphansi, kanye nokulwa nokuphazamiseka okuphezulu kanye nokuphepha. Kufanelana kahle nezinkanyezi ezinkulu, ukubuka uMhlaba, ukuhlola isikhala esijulile, kanye nokuxhumana okuphephile/okulinganiselwe.

Iphothifoliyo ihlanganisa ukuhlanganiswa kwe-optical okunembe kakhulu, ama-terminal e-laser aphakathi kwe-satellite kanye ne-satellite-to-ground, kanye nohlelo lokuhlola oluphelele olufana ne-far-field test—okwakha ikhambi eliphelele elivela ekugcineni kuya ekugcineni.

Imikhiqizo Eyinhloko Nezincazelo

Umhlangano We-Opto-Mechanical we-D100 mm

  • Imbobo Ecacile:100.5 mm

  • Ukukhulisa:14.82×

  • Insimu Yokubuka:±1.2 mrad

  • I-Angle ye-Incident–Exit Optical Axis:90° (ukucushwa kwensimu engu-zero)

  • Ububanzi Bokuphuma Komfundi:6.78 mm
    Okuvelele:

  • Umklamo we-optical oqondile ugcina ukuhlanganiswa okuhle kakhulu kwemisebe kanye nokuqina emabangeni amade.

  • Ukuhlelwa kwe-axis ye-optical engu-90° kuthuthukisa indlela futhi kunciphisa ivolumu yesistimu.

  • Isakhiwo esiqinile kanye nezinto zokwakha zekhwalithi ephezulu zinikeza ukumelana okunamandla kokudlidliza kanye nokuqina kokushisa kokusebenza ngaphakathi kwe-orbit.

Itheminali Yokuxhumana Ye-Laser ye-D60 mm

  • Izinga Ledatha:I-100 Mbps iqondisa izinhlangothi zombili @ 5,000 km
    Uhlobo lwesixhumanisi:I-Inter-satellite
    Imbobo:60 mm
    Isisindo:~7 kg
    Ukusetshenziswa Kwamandla:~34 W
    Okuvelele:Idizayini encane, enamandla aphansi yamapulatifomu ahlala phansi amancane ngenkathi igcina ukuthembeka okuphezulu kwezixhumanisi.

Itheminali Yokuxhumana Nge-Laser Ehamba Nge-Cross-Orbit

  • Izinga Ledatha:10 Gbps iqondisa izinhlangothi zombili @ 3,000 km
    Izinhlobo Zezixhumanisi:I-inter-satellite kanye ne-satellite-to-ground
    Imbobo:60 mm
    Isisindo:~6 kg
    Okuvelele:Ukufinyelela kwe-Multi-Gbps kwezixhumanisi ezinkulu kanye nokuxhumana phakathi kwezinkanyezi; ukutholwa nokulandelela ngokunemba kuqinisekisa ukuxhumana okuzinzile ngaphansi kokunyakaza okuphezulu.

Itheminali Yokuxhumana Ye-Co-Orbit Laser

  • Izinga Ledatha:10 Mbps iqondisa izinhlangothi zombili @ 5,000 km
    Izinhlobo Zezixhumanisi:I-inter-satellite kanye ne-satellite-to-ground
    Imbobo:60 mm
    Isisindo:~5 kg
    Okuvelele:Kwenzelwe ukuxhumana kwendiza efanayo; kulula futhi kunamandla aphansi okusetshenziswa kwezinga lezinkanyezi.

Ubuchwepheshe Obuyinhloko kanye Nezinzuzo

  • Ukudluliselwa Okusheshayo Nomthamo Omkhulu:Amazinga edatha afinyelela ku-10 Gbps avumela ukuxhumeka okusheshayo kwezithombe ezinesinqumo esiphezulu kanye nedatha yesayensi eseduze nesikhathi sangempela.

  • Amandla Alula Naphansi:Isisindo se-terminal esingu-5–7 kg kanye nokudonsa kwamandla okungu-~34 W kunciphisa umthwalo womthwalo futhi kwandise isikhathi somsebenzi.

  • Ukukhomba Nokuzinza Okunembe Kakhulu:Insimu yokubuka ye-±1.2 mrad kanye nomklamo we-optical-axis ongu-90° kunikeza ukunemba okuvelele kokukhomba kanye nokuqina kwe-beam kuzo zonke izixhumanisi zamakhilomitha ayizinkulungwane eziningi.

  • Ukuhambisana Kwezixhumanisi Eziningi:Isekela ngokungenamthungo ukuxhumana phakathi kwesathelayithi kanye nesathelayithi ukusuka phansi ukuze kube nokuguquguquka okukhulu komsebenzi.

  • Ukuqinisekiswa Komhlaba Oqinile:Uhlelo lokuhlola oluzinikele lwensimu ekude luhlinzeka ngokulingisa okugcwele kanye nokuqinisekiswa kokuthembeka okuphezulu ekujikelezeni.

Izinkambu Zohlelo Lokusebenza

  • Ukuxhumana Kwezinkanyezi Zesathelayithi:Ukushintshaniswa kwedatha phakathi kwesathelayithi okune-bandwidth ephezulu kwemisebenzi ehlelekile.

  • Ukubuka Umhlaba Nokuzwa Kude:Ukwehla okusheshayo kwedatha yokubuka yomthamo omkhulu, kunciphisa imijikelezo yokucubungula.

  • Ukuhlola Isikhala Esijulile:Ukuxhumana okude, okusheshayo okukhulu kwemisebenzi yenyanga, iMars, kanye neminye imisebenzi yasemkhathini ojulile.

  • Ukuxhumana Okuphephile Nokwe-Quantum:Ukudluliselwa kwe-Narrow-beam kumelana ngokwemvelo nokulalela futhi kusekela i-QKD nezinye izinhlelo zokusebenza zokuphepha okuphezulu.

Imibuzo Evame Ukubuzwa

Umbuzo 1. Yiziphi izinzuzo eziyinhloko zokuxhumana nge-laser kune-RF yendabuko?
A.I-bandwidth ephezulu kakhulu (amakhulu e-Mbps kuya ku-multi-Gbps), ukumelana okungcono nokuphazamiseka kwe-electromagnetic, ukuphepha kwezixhumanisi okuthuthukisiwe, kanye nosayizi/amandla ancishisiwe wesabelomali sezixhumanisi esilinganayo.

Umbuzo 2. Yimiphi imisebenzi efaneleka kakhulu kulezi zindawo zokugcina?
A.

  • Izixhumanisi phakathi kwesathelayithi ngaphakathi kwezinkanyezi ezinkulu

  • Izixhumanisi eziphansi zesathelayithi ezivela phansi ezinomthamo omkhulu

  • Ukuhlola isikhala esijulile (isb., imisebenzi yenyanga noma yeMars)

  • Ukuxhumana okuphephile noma okubethelwe nge-quantum

Umbuzo 3. Yimaphi amazinga edatha ajwayelekile kanye namabanga asekelwayo?

  • Itheminali Ehamba Ngomjikelezo Ohlukile:kufika ku-10 Gbps ohlangothini lwesibili ngaphezulu kuka-~3,000 km

  • Itheminali ye-D60:I-100 Mbps iqondisa izinhlangothi zombili ngaphezulu kwamakhilomitha angu-~5,000

  • Itheminali ye-Co-Orbit:I-10 Mbps iqondisa izinhlangothi zombili ngaphezulu kwamakhilomitha angu-5,000
